Electrical Instructor / Lecturer - VR/24925

Status: Permanent
Location: Aberdeen
Rate: Available Upon Request

Responsible to: Head of Department/Team Leader. Supervise all aspects of the training and development provision of your section. Maintain a safe working environment. Provide support and guidance to candidates. Deliver, assess and verify various training modules and units.

     

Main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Lecture and instruct trainees in Engineering and related skills.
  • Assess and monitor individuals progress in accordance with awarding body guidelines.
  • Supervision of trainees within designated area.
  • Daily monitoring of the attendance of trainees in accordance with the rules and regulations.
  • Ensure all work areas are maintained in a clean and tidy condition and waste disposed of properly.
  • Maintain a stock of tools and materials to enable effective delivery of training within that area.
  • Ensure all plant is maintained as per manufactures instructions and effective records are kept.
  • Liaise with Head of Department with regard to Health and Safety matters.
  • Advise and assist staff and trainees on compliance with current Health and Safety Legislation.
  • Liaise with other Instructors/Lecturers and Head of Department regarding the use of facilities out with your direct control.
  • Ensure that training programmes meet the requirements of the standards set by the regulating body.
  • Ensure fair and reliable assessment of SVQs.
  • Ensure all records, reviews and reports are maintained and submitted to the Head of Department by the due dates.
  • Maintain personal subject competence, qualifications and CPD in line with company and assessment strategy requirements.
